Output 66f624975811adaa615bc624a2331790ceadc8ead8df19a1901ec2acb8221dbb:0

value
99884290
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 904db57c83472e5ae760b39a5ff7478c40109ac0 OP_EQUALVERIFY OP_CHECKSIG
address
mtfxgzJZSbADEcr5UftHdBFD9iSGW8W8pd
transaction
66f624975811adaa615bc624a2331790ceadc8ead8df19a1901ec2acb8221dbb